Create ABHAIntroduction to Lupibend 200mg Suspension
It is a medicine containing Albendazole an anthelmintic medication designed to combat parasitic worm infections by inhibiting their growth and multiplication in the body.
- It is effective against worms such as pork tapeworms and dog tapeworms.
- It is commonly used to treat neurocysticercosis, a parasitic infection involving the central nervous system.
- However, caution is needed, especially in cases where the cysts are located within the brain, as inflammation may occur during treatment.
How Lupibend 200mg Suspension works
Albendazole works against worms by sticking to a part called tubulin in the worms' bodies. It's like a lock and key – albendazole fits better into the worms' tubulin than that of humans, which is a good thing. However, sometimes this sticking action might cause problems, leading to side effects.
How To Use Lupibend 200mg Suspension
- Follow the instructions provided by your doctor for proper usage.
- Typically, it is suggested to take dose two times a day with meals for 28 days.
- Followed by a 14-day break, totaling 3 cycles.
- Shake the suspension well before each use and measure the prescribed amount accurately using the provided device.
Special Precautions for Lupibend 200mg Suspension
- It may cause harm to a developing fetus, especially during the first trimester of pregnancy.
- Complete the full prescribed course even if symptoms alleviate before completion.
- Regular monitoring of liver function is necessary and promptly report a doctor if you see any signs of infections.
- Breastfeeding should be avoided during treatment course.

Side Effects Of Lupibend 200mg Suspension
- Sore throat
- Vomiting
- Nausea
- Loss of appetite
- Increased liver enzymes

Drug Interaction
- Antiepileptic drugs- carbamazepine, phenobarbital, phenytoin)
- Antacid- Cimetidine
- Corticosteroids
- Antiretroviral- Ritonavir
Drug Food Interaction
- Grapefruit or Grapefruit Juice
Disease Explanation

Parasitic worm infections involve the body being infested by worms such as roundworms, hookworms, tapeworms, and pinworms. These worms typically invade the gastrointestinal tract, but can also affect other areas of the body. Symptoms of these infections can include abdominal pain, diarrhea, weight loss, and anemia.
